One of the Oldest Passport Programs Still Holds Strong

St. Kitts and Nevis doesn’t always make headlines, but it quietly offers one of the longest-running options for second citizenship. The country’s program has been around since 1984, giving it a reputation for stability and consistency. People looking into second citizenship often come across the St Kitts passport early in their search, and for good reason.

While newer programs may promise faster processing or slightly lower costs, this one has stood the test of time. The rules are clear, the process is well-known, and the country has developed experience in dealing with international applicants. That gives people more confidence when making such a big financial and personal decision.

What You’re Actually Getting

Citizenship here comes with visa-free or visa-on-arrival access to over 140 countries. This includes big ones like the UK and much of Europe. It also gives access to a relaxed tax system, where there is no personal income tax. While you won’t be living in a bustling capital city, you do get a legal identity in a sovereign state with diplomatic relations and established institutions.

Straightforward Investment Routes

You can qualify by either making a donation to a public fund or investing in government-approved real estate. The donation route tends to be quicker and slightly cheaper, while the real estate path offers a chance to earn back some of your money over time. Both have clear guidelines and official government channels for submission.

Speed Is a Bonus

One thing that keeps the St. Kitts program competitive is its speed. If your documents are in order, the process can be completed in just a few months. There’s also a fast-track option available for those willing to pay extra. It’s not a shortcut around due diligence checks, but it does speed up approvals.

No Residency Requirement

Unlike some countries that ask you to live there for years, St. Kitts does not require you to spend any time in-country. You won’t need to visit to qualify or maintain your citizenship. This makes it especially attractive to people who want the benefits of a second passport without relocating.

A Solid Option Despite Market Changes

As other programs around the world change their rules or shut down altogether, the St Kitts passport remains consistent. That consistency matters when you’re investing time, money, and effort. While it’s not the cheapest or flashiest option, it’s one that delivers what it promises.

For anyone serious about securing a second citizenship with a strong track record, St. Kitts and Nevis continues to be a reliable name on the list.
